
1223
Text String Processing Instructions
Section 3-33
Description
MOV$(664) transfers the text string data designated by S, just as it is, as text
string data (including the final NUL), to D. The maximum number of characters
that can be designated by S is 4,095 (0FFF hex).
Note MOV$(664) can be processed in the background. Refer to the SYSMAC CS/
CJ/NSJ Series PLC Programming Manual (W394) for details.
Flags
Precautions
If more than 4,095 characters are designated by S, an error will be generated
and the Error Flag will turn ON.
If 0000 (hex) is transferred to D, the Equals Flag will turn ON.
Example
In this example, MOV$(664) is used to transfer the text string ABCDEF.
3-33-3 CONCATENATE STRING: +$(656)
Purpose
Links one text string to another text string.
Ladder Symbol
Index Registers
---
Indirect addressing
using Index Registers
,IR0 to ,IR15
–2048 to +2047 ,IR0 to –2048 to +2047 ,IR15
DR0 to DR15, IR0 to IR15
,IR0+(++) to ,IR15+(++)
,–(– –)IR0 to, –(– –)IR15
Area
S
D
Name
Label
Operation
Error Flag
ER
ON if more than 4,095 characters are designated by S.
ON if the Communications Port Enabled Flag for the com-
munications port number specified as the Com Port num-
ber for Background Execution is OFF when background
processing is specified.
OFF in all other cases.
Equals Flag
=
ON if 0000 (hex) is transferred to D.
OFF in all other cases.
S:
D:
0
+$(656)
S1
S2
D
S1
: Text string 1
S2
: Text string 2
D
: First destination word
Summary of Contents for SYSMAC CS Series
Page 2: ......
Page 4: ...iv ...
Page 30: ...xxx ...
Page 186: ...146 List of Instructions by Function Code Section 2 4 ...
Page 1320: ...1280 Model Conversion Instructions Unit Ver 3 0 or Later Section 3 35 ...
Page 1390: ...1350 CJ series Instruction Execution Times and Number of Steps Section 4 2 ...
Page 1391: ...1351 Appendix A ASCII Code Table ASCII SP Four leftmost bits Four rightmost bits ...
Page 1392: ...1352 ASCII Code Table Appendix A ...
Page 1404: ...1364 Revision History ...